Hale, Harvey sign new deals
May 12th 2009 03:19
NORTH MELBOURNE forward David Hale has ended speculation about a possible move to the new Gold Coast club by signing a three-year contract with the Kangaroos.
Hale, who was recruited from the Gold Coast, was considered a prime target for the new team which will enter the competition in 2011.
But the 24-year-old's new deal ensures he will remain with the Roos until at least the end of 2012 season.
Meanwhile, skipper Brent Harvey has signed a one-year contract extension, tying him to the club until the end of 2010.
Harvey is keen to play for a couple of more seasons and said he is happy to sign his contract on a year-by-year basis at this stage of his career.
